Рубрики

Amazon Интервью | Комплект 105 (в кампусе)

Письменный тур:

20Q вопросов по C, структурам данных, некоторым вопросам способностей и другим связанным понятиям.

2 вопроса кодирования:

  1. Объединить перекрывающиеся интервалы . Этот вопрос задавался много раз, поэтому я не повторяю его.
  2. Учитывая односвязный список, вы должны вычитать значение первого узла из последнего узла и так далее, пока не достигнете среднего узла .

Например, 5 -> 4-> 3-> 2 -> 1

Выход: 4-> 2-> 3-> 2-> 1.

Первый PI:

1. Краткое обсуждение моих проектов, которые я сделал.

2. Одна вещь, которой я больше всего горжусь, это обсуждение.

3. Для данного массива нужно написать две функции:

а.) getMinimum ();

б.) upate (индекс, значение);

Подробно описав мой подход, я дал ему 2-3 подхода, которые были неудовлетворительными, он сказал мне, чтобы я по-новому об этом подумал, тогда у меня есть решение. Он был удовлетворен, а затем он попросил меня написать код.

4. Некоторые основные вопросы о концепциях операционной системы, такие как планирование ЦП, почему планирование ЦП, преимущества, типы. Вопросы по тупику.

Второй ПИ:

  1. Расскажи мне о себе.
  2. Обсуждение структуры данных графа, затем попросил меня найти количество циклов трех узлов в графе .Пишите код.
  3. По заданной строке найдите минимальное расстояние между двумя заданными символами строки, напишите код.

Подробное обсуждение его сложности и кода, который я написал.

Третий тур:

  1. Подробное обсуждение моих проектов.
  2. Что происходит, когда вы вводите URL.
  3. Предположим, что пользователь сообщает, что загрузка вашего веб-сайта занимает много времени, предложите возможные способы устранения неполадок.
  4. Разница между TCP и UDP.
  5. Реализовать LRU кеш . Код требуется.
  6. Простой вопрос по двусвязному списку. Код Обязательный.

Четвертый раунд (Bar Raiser / BR Round):

Это был телефонный раунд. Мне дали проблему с дизайном. У нас есть клиент, использующий Amazon Kindle, предположим, что он хочет одолжить книгу на несколько дней, скажем, x и хочет закончить чтение книги в течение установленного количества дней. Книга содержит, скажем, y глав, как только он начинает читать главу, он должен закончить ее в тот же день. Он может читать книгу только последовательно, вы должны указать, сколько глав он должен читать каждый день, чтобы он мог закончить читать книгу.

Обсуждение моего подхода и

Затем он попросил меня написать код для него.

Затем он задал мне несколько вопросов, связанных с персоналом.

  1. Приведите пример, когда вы мотивировали свою команду.
  2. Приведите пример, когда вы привели свою команду.
  3. В каких проектах и темах вы заинтересованы.

И некоторые другие, я не помню.

Это был удивительный опыт, я многому у него научился. Большое спасибо GeeksForGeeks, вы мне очень помогли.

Предложения / Советы:

Им нужен код для любого алгоритма, который вы им рассказываете, так что будьте конкретны, не торопитесь, чтобы прийти к выводу. Обсудите все, что у вас на уме, все, что вы обсуждаете, имеет значение, и они также будут время от времени вас направлять, и будьте спокойны и расслаблены, проясните все свои сомнения. И важная вещь — попытаться оправдать все, что вы говорите, это очень важно.

Если вам нравится GeeksforGeeks и вы хотите внести свой вклад, вы также можете написать статью и отправить ее по почте на contrib@geeksforgeeks.org. Смотрите свою статью, появляющуюся на главной странице GeeksforGeeks, и помогите другим вундеркиндам.

Все проблемы с практикой для Amazon !

Напишите свой опыт интервью или отправьте его по электронной почте на адрес contrib@geeksforgeeks.org

Рекомендуемые посты:

Amazon Интервью | Комплект 105 (в кампусе)

0.00 (0%) 0 votes